See instrument for AmigaOS May 2008 Workbench 3 AmigaSYS 4 Software News : AmigaSYS 4 - WinUAE version released! It is a bit late, but finally the new AmigaSYS has arrived. Perhaps this version took the most time, but it was not for nothing. Anybody that has used the older AmigaSYS systems before will see huge differences. The new AmigaDOS 3.0/3.1/3.9 installers are finished with 3-4 times more knowledge and with support for five languages. Both new and old users will experience a lot of new and interesting things in AmigaSYS 4. Almost every install is supported, and maybe the possibility of installing AmigaOS 3.9 without needing to have 3.0/3.1 will attract more people to try it... AmigaSYS 4 Feature list > Installer: Possibilities of the first run: - Commodore Workbench 3.0, - Commodore Workbench 3.1, - Amiga Forever Workbench 3.1, - AmigaOS 3.9 installing opportunity. To install Commodore Workbench 3.0/3.1, you will need your real Commodore Amiga, or Amiga Forever 2006 or 2008 Workbench and Extras disks. Amiga Forever Workbench 3.1 only needs the Workbench disk (Amiga Forever 5,6, 2005 owners only have the Workbench disk on the CD). The one disk installer supports the Commodore Amiga Workbench 3.0/3.1 disk too, but some of the functions (which are on the Extras disk) are not available. AmigaOS 3.9: Direct 3.9 installing (no need to install 3.0/3.1) just put the CD into the drive and select this function and wait, the CD will be automatically recognized by the installer. Supported Workbench install disks: Commodore Workbench 3.0 Workbench/Extras Commodore Workbench 3.1 Workbench/Extras Commodore Workbench 3.0/3.1 only Workbench disks.
